Michelle Yeoh is a Malaysian actress. She rose to fame in 1990s Hong Kong action films, beginning her film career acting in action and martial arts films such as Yes, Madam (1985), Police Story 3: Super Cop (1992), The Heroic Trio (1993), Tai Chi Master (1993) and Wing Chun (1994). She is well known as an action queen. Yeoh is known internationally for her roles as Wai Lin in the James Bond film Tomorrow Never Dies (1997), and as Yu Shu Lien in the martial arts film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on (2000) and its sequel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on: Sword of Destiny (2016).

Reader's Guide
Tiger Strike functions as a high-damage finishing move or a gap-closer depending on the Martial Artist specialization. For Scrapper users, it often serves as a red-stance burst ability that consumes energy to deal massive damage, requiring players to manage their stance meter carefully before committing.
Warden and Soulmaster variations may utilize different resources like Energy or Focus, but all share a common trait: they demand precise positioning due to their close-range nature. Players should time the activation to coincide with enemy aggro or when enemies are stunned for maximum effect.
In optimal rotations, Tiger Strike is typically saved for high-priority targets or used to break enemy shields. It is crucial not to spam this skill indiscriminately, as its cooldown and resource cost can leave a player vulnerable if mistimed. Always ensure you have an escape route ready after the animation completes.
